The meat is pretty tender and flavorful, but it is cut thick enough that it doesn’t feel like most bulgogi. The rice was damp and congealed at the base of the bowl. You don’t get almost any green vegetables in this bowl. I didn’t find any spinach. The kimchi is very good.
They could have a seriously awesome bowl of bap if it weren’t so heavy. That being said, it is very filling and I’m sure the people at the bar love that.

I wasn’t sure what I was craving for dinner tonight but when I stumbled across this on Google, the photos of the food instantly caught my attention. I’ve never had bibimbap nor radish stew before, but decided to give both a try at the recommendation of the chef and was so very happy with not only the taste and the spectacular presentation, but with the speed of service as well! I had my food in less than five minutes, I was literally in and out ready to chow down at home!
The Silver Ballroom has always come across as a bit of a hole in the wall from the outside, and may still appear so on the inside, but like many “holes in the wall” in St. Louis it has a lot of charm and character from their gentle and colorful glowing lights down to their pinball room full of unique machines. I’m not much of a bar goer, but the tiny bustling kitchen and the dark, yet warm ambiance inside makes a return trip very much worth it. Thanks so much for the experience, I will be back!
